The Brewton Area YMCA and the BLAST Tigershark Swim Team hosted the 2013 Gulf Coast Area Aquatic League (GCAAL) Junior Championship Swim Meet Saturday, July 13.
Teams from all over south Alabama including, Foley, Fairhope, Daphne, Bay Minette, and Gulf Shores/Orange Beach joined Brewton in attendance at the meet.
There were 148 swimmers representing their various teams at this championship swim meet.
Tigersharks swim coach Angel Boyd said the meet was a huge success.
“Not only was the meet a success with the great swims turned in by our Tigersharks, but also, it showcased our facility, our parent support and our ability to host such a tremendous event,” Boyd said.
Tigersharks in attendance at the event were: Mac Baxter, Payton Baxter, Kinsley Byrd, Jocelyn Carpenter, Elizabeth Glass, Addison Heath, Anderson Heath, Emerson Heath, Cole Jernigan, John Robert Jernigan, Callie Kent, Caleb Kent, Kayleigh Kulicka, Aleigh Lanier, Colby Morris, Patrick Noble, Kaden Peters, Tiffany Reiss, Riley Surles, Walker Volonte, Kylee Walton and Harrison Walton.
“Every Tigershark won events, medaled or ribboned in everything they swam,” Boyd said. “As the second smallest team, by number of swimmers entered, we took second place overall, just behind the Fairhope Area Swim Team (FAST), and just ahead of the second largest team from Bay Minette.”
The Tigersharks will be swimming at the Summer League GCAAL End of Summer Championships, held in Fairhope, Friday and Saturday July 26-27.
